How do women have babies How do they get in the stomach amd out?

Women have babies through a process called childbirth. The baby is not in the stomach but in the uterus, which is connected to the woman's vagina through the cervix. During childbirth, the baby passes through the cervix and vagina, and is born.

What is a name of one prostaglandin?

Prostaglandin E2, which softens the cervix so it can dilate or open in preparation for childbirth.


What are the areas in the infant skull that permit the shape of the skull to change during childbirth called?

These are called the fontanelles.
